Dzaleka UN eye finish on second position

Dzaleka UN FC are eyeing to finish second in Division II of the K3.2 million Central Region Football League (CRFL).

The Dowa-based team, comprising asylum seekers, is currently on third position with 88 points from 39 games. They are trailing Namitete Young Rangers, who have played 41 games with a two-point gap.

Dzaleka need to win their remaining two games at the weekend if they are to finish as runners-up. They will host Nsanama United on Saturday and Falls Nazarene on Sunday.

Namitete Young Rangers will wrap up the league on Sunday with Dzenza Strikers. If they win, they will finish on 93 points.

Dzaleka coach Jack Suleman said they are looking forward to finishing as runners-up.

“We missed the first position and we cannot afford to lose the second. We will go flat out and the boys are geared to collect all full points in both games,” said Suleman.

In the Premier Division, Airborne Rangers and Support Battalion are fighting for third position.
